Cake (C# Make) is a build automation system with a C# DSL to do things like compiling code, copy files/folders, running unit tests, compress files and build NuGet packages.
• Familiar
Cake is built on top of the Roslyn compiler which enables you to write your build scripts in C#.
• Cross platform
Cake is available on Windows, Linux and macOS.
• Cross runtime
Cake runs on .NET, .NET Core and Mono.
• Reliable
Regardless if you're building on your own machine, or building on a CI system such as AppVeyor, Azure DevOps, TeamCity, TFS or Jenkins, Cake is built to behave in the same way.
• Batteries included
Cake supports the most common tools used during builds such as MSBuild, .NET Core CLI, MSTest, xUnit, NUnit, NuGet, ILMerge, WiX and SignTool out of the box.
• Open source
We believe in open source and so should you. The source code for Cake is hosted on GitHub and includes everything needed to build it yourself.
You're looking for the best programs similar to Cake. Check out our top picks. Below, let's see if there are any Cake alternatives that support your platform.
Apache Maven is a Java-based tool for build automation and project management (in software development). It is centered around a Project Object Model (POM) described in...
Features:
CMake is a family of tools designed to build, test and package software. CMake is used to control the software compilation process using simple platform and compiler...
Features:
Make is a tool which controls the generation of executables and other non-source files of a program from the program's source files.
Gradle is build automation evolved. Gradle can automate the building, testing, publishing, deployment and more of software packages or other types of projects such as...
Features:
SCons is an Open Source software construction tool—that is, a next-generation build tool. Think of SCons as an improved, cross-platform substitute for the classic Make...
Apache Ant is an Open Source Java-based build tool (for software development). It uses XML files to describe, structure and control the build process. Most actions are...
Rake is a software task management and build automation tool. It allows you to specify tasks and describe dependencies as well as to group tasks in a namespace.
Features:
Meson is an open source build system meant to be both extremely fast, and, even more importantly, as user friendly as possible.
Features:
SBT is a build tool for Scala. It is like Ant or Maven but with hieroglyphics.
Add your reviews & share your experience when using Cake to the world. Your opinion will be useful to others who are looking for the best Cake alternatives.
Popular Alternatives
iOS Alternatives
Android Alternatives
Copyright © 2021 TopAlter.com
Sites we Love: AnswerBun, MenuIva, UKBizDB, Sharing RPP